Mission

NW DANCE PROJECT CELEBRATES, SUPPORTS, AND REPRESENTS EXCELLENCE IN DANCE. NW DANCE PROJECT IS DEDICATED TO CREATING AND PERFORMING INSPIRED, ORIGINAL CONTEMPORARY DANCE WORKS FROM THE FIELD'S MOST TALENTED CHOREOGRAPHERS FROM AROUND THE WORLD AND TO PROVIDING THE FINEST DANCE TRAINING AVAILABLE FOR ALL. WE PERFORM, EDUCATE, CREATE, CULTIVATE, AND STRIVE FOR DIVERSITY, EQUITY, AND INCLUSION WHILE ENGAGING AND DEEPENING PUBLIC APPRECIATION AND SUPPORT OF DANCE.
